Selo pri Kostelu (pronounced [ˈsɛːlɔ pɾi kɔˈsteːlu]) is a small settlement west of Kostel in southern Slovenia.
It lies in the traditional region of Lower Carniola and is now included in the Southeast Slovenia Statistical Region.
[2] The name of the settlement was changed from Selo to Selo pri Kostelu in 1953.
